My old bulky much loved JVC parted ways with the world this week.

It did all that was required of it for many years. RIP!

I went looking around for something affordable, user friendly and with the requirements I needed.

I have discovered that buying a TV is now not 'just buying a TV' as there's a fair amount to be considered in your choices.

It's a bit of a minefield until you figure it out!

I don't have a ariel where I live (maisonettes) and we have no freeview as yet so I have to go cable and use Virgin Media. I have gone down to the option on VM where all I pay for is broadband. (If you are an existing customer you can go back to the lower than basic package which costs you nothing and still has plenty of channels).

So for a new TV I needed to be able to plug in my VM box, DVD player and an old video recorder I have.

After a lot of searching online I went for the Hannspree SJ28DMBB.

Admittedly currently the VCR is not plugged in, I rarely use it but for this TV I just need to buy a new DVD player which won't cost the earth and I am in no rush for that.

So, the minefield of TV's! You need scart sockets for existing equipment such as the VM box and any other player. It's also wise to opt for some HDMI sockets as well.

^^^^as you can tell I'm new to all of this!

The Hanspree SJ28DMBB has two Scart sockets and also two HDMI, it also has pc sockets too.

I found and ex-display model at a bargain price too but it usually retails at around £230. Compared to my old JVC which cost around £600 about 14 years ago I have to say that the Hannspree is very good for the price! I did expect it to be cheaper looking and sounding..but it's just not!

Incredibly easy to set up.

It was plug in, switch on and go before I had to set anything pretty much.

The picture is good.

I'm currently still playing with the sound and tweaking it but sound is pretty important to me and it's just a case of adjusting til I get it right for me.

It's slim, doesn't weigh a tonne and looks good.

I am very impressed so far!
